What This Really Means

When someone says “online casino for real money,” they mean a web or app-based platform where you stake real cash on casino games—slots, table games, live dealer tables, and sometimes sports betting. The operator accepts real-money deposits, pays real-money winnings, and may offer promotional bonuses. The experience mixes entertainment with financial risk, so understanding the system matters before you deposit.

How It Works in Practice

At a basic level the process is straightforward: register an account, verify your identity, deposit funds, choose games, and request withdrawals when you win. Beneath that simplicity are several moving parts: payment processors, random number generators for fairness, responsible gambling controls, and regulatory oversight depending on the operator’s license.

Step-by-step overview

  • Pick a licensed site and create an account.
  • Complete identity checks if required—these prevent fraud and money laundering.
  • Deposit using a supported method: card, e-wallet, bank transfer, or crypto where accepted.
  • Claim any welcome bonus only after reading wagering requirements.
  • Play games; track bankroll and session time.
  • Request withdrawal; expect verification and processing times.

What to Check First

Before you sign up at an online casino for real money, verify a few essentials. Look for a clear license (e.g., Malta, Gibraltar, or a reputable national regulator), public terms and conditions, transparent payout policies, and user reviews that describe real experiences. Check whether the site uses SSL encryption, has responsible gambling tools, and displays game provider names—reputable studios usually mean honest software.

Practical Tips and Best Practices

Start small and set session limits. Use payment methods that match your needs—e-wallets speed up withdrawals, bank transfers are sometimes slower but reliable. Keep records of deposits and payouts. Read the rules for any bonus, and calculate how much you need to wager before you can withdraw. If a site requires excessive personal data or delays verification without reason, step away.

Costs, Fees, and Payments

Costs can include deposit fees, withdrawal fees, currency conversion, and transaction limits. Many operators absorb deposit fees, but third-party processors can charge. Payouts to credit cards might be slower than e-wallets, and bank transfers can take multiple business days. Compare processing times and minimum withdrawal amounts to avoid surprises—small accounts can get trapped by minimums that make withdrawals impractical.

Limits and Points to Watch

Regulation varies by country; what’s legal and available in one place may be blocked in another. Taxes may apply to winnings depending on local law—check with a tax professional if you win large amounts. Also, watch out for misleading advertising; promotional APRs or bonus language can hide strict terms. Finally, be mindful of identity verification: it’s normal, but if a site asks for unnecessary documents, that’s a red flag.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q1: Is it safe to deposit at any online casino?

A1: No. Safety depends on licensing, encryption, and reputation. Verify the site’s regulator, look for SSL protection, read user reviews, and avoid platforms that lack transparent contact or clear terms.

Q2: How quickly can I withdraw winnings from an online casino for real money?

A2: Withdrawal times vary by method and operator. E-wallets are usually fastest (hours to a couple of days), while bank transfers and cards can take several business days. Verification delays can add time.

Q3: Do bonuses at an online casino for real money add value?

A3: They can, but only if you understand wagering requirements, game restrictions, and expiry. Some bonuses look generous but require high playthroughs that reduce real value.
